Background: Despite the critical role of choice processes in substance use disorders, the neurobehavioral mechanisms guiding human decisions about drugs remain poorly understood. We adapted a neuroeconomic framework to characterize the neural encoding of subjective value (SV) for cannabis versus non-drug rewards (snacks) in near-daily cannabis users. Preclinical data implicate the endocannabinoid system in the pathology underlying obsessive-compulsive disorder (OCD), while survey data have linked OCD symptoms to increased cannabis use. Cannabis products are increasingly marketed as treatments for anxiety and other OCD-related symptoms. Yet, few studies have tested the acute effects of cannabis on psychiatric symptoms in humans. Studies in laboratory animals strongly suggest reciprocal modulation of the opioidergic and endocannabinoid systems, a relationship that has not been demonstrated in humans. This study sought to clarify this interaction by assessing how a range of naltrexone doses altered the subjective, cognitive, and cardiovascular effects of marijuana. In non-human animals, opioid antagonists block the reinforcing and discriminative-stimulus effects of Delta(9)-tetrahydrocannabinol (THC), while in human marijuana smokers, naltrexone (50 mg) enhances the reinforcing and subjective effects of THC.
